Few forces in modern pharmaceuticals are reshaping the industry as decisively as biosimilar competition. Once considered a niche corner of the drug market, biosimilars have evolved into a multi-billion-dollar battleground where biotech firms, legacy pharmaceutical giants, and healthcare systems all have enormous stakes. The pressure is mounting, the science is maturing, and the economic consequences are rippling across every tier of the global healthcare economy.
Biosimilars are biological medicines that are highly similar to already-approved reference biologics — complex molecules derived from living cells rather than simple chemical synthesis. Because biologics like adalimumab, trastuzumab, and bevacizumab have historically commanded premium price points, the arrival of biosimilar alternatives creates immediate cost-reduction opportunities for payers and patients alike. But the competition is anything but simple. Unlike generic small-molecule drugs, biosimilars require massive investment in manufacturing precision, clinical validation, and regulatory navigation. This complexity is precisely what makes biosimilar competition so strategically dense and analytically compelling.
The U.S. market has become one of the most closely watched arenas for biosimilar dynamics. After years of slow uptake driven by market access barriers, rebate structures, and physician hesitancy, penetration rates have surged notably for key product classes. Adalimumab biosimilars — competing against AbbVie’s blockbuster Humira — represent arguably the most significant biosimilar launch sequence in pharmaceutical history. With multiple manufacturers entering the market in interchangeable form, the pricing dynamics have been aggressive, and analysts are monitoring volume capture rates with intense scrutiny. Early data suggests that formulary positioning and interchangeability designations are proving to be far more decisive than price alone.

Globally, the biosimilar competition landscape varies considerably by region. Europe remains the most mature market, having established regulatory frameworks for biosimilar approval far earlier than the United States. In markets across Germany, France, and the UK, biosimilar substitution policies and physician incentive programs have driven adoption to levels that U.S. stakeholders are still working to replicate. Meanwhile, emerging markets in Asia-Pacific — particularly India, South Korea, and China — are not only consuming biosimilars at scale but increasingly manufacturing and exporting them, adding a geopolitical dimension to what was once primarily a regulatory and clinical story.
From a market intelligence standpoint, the competitive structure of the biosimilar space is evolving rapidly. A handful of large players — including Amgen, Samsung Bioepis, Sandoz, Pfizer, and Celltrion — dominate in terms of product breadth and manufacturing scale. However, mid-sized and specialty biotech firms are finding selective niches, particularly in oncology biosimilars and ophthalmology, where reference products carry enormous revenue implications. The entry of biosimilars into the ranibizumab and aflibercept markets, for instance, carries implications not just for Roche and Regeneron but for entire ophthalmology practice economics. Investors tracking biotech portfolios need to understand that biosimilar competition is no longer a binary margin compression story — it is a nuanced, product-specific, geography-dependent intelligence challenge.
Regulatory evolution continues to accelerate the pace of change. The FDA’s interchangeability pathway has moved from theoretical concept to active commercial reality, with designations now in place for several products. This matters enormously because interchangeability allows pharmacists to substitute biosimilars without physician intervention, a mechanism that could fundamentally shift how biosimilar uptake scales over time. Simultaneously, the Inflation Reduction Act’s drug pricing provisions have added a new layer of strategic calculation for biologics manufacturers, many of whom are now reassessing how biosimilar entry fits within their own portfolio optimization strategies.
What makes biosimilar competition uniquely compelling from a market intelligence perspective is that it sits at the intersection of science, policy, manufacturing, and commercial strategy. A firm’s ability to win is determined not just by the quality of its biosimilar molecule, but by its contracting capabilities, its relationships with pharmacy benefit managers, its ability to secure favorable formulary placement, and its long-term manufacturing cost curve. Companies that treat biosimilar strategy as purely a regulatory exercise are consistently outmaneuvered by those who integrate market access intelligence from day one of development planning.
